Understanding Surface Preparation: The Foundation for Paint Blending

Understanding Surface Preparation: The Foundation for Paint Blending
In the world of paint blending techniques, surface preparation is often overlooked yet remains a crucial cornerstone. It’s not just about applying paint; it’s about creating a seamless transition between colors and ensuring the final finish is as smooth as possible. This process involves cleaning, repairing, and smoothing out any imperfections on the car body or surface you’re working on, whether in a body shop service or collision repair shop.
An adequate surface preparation sets the stage for successful paint blending. It includes tasks such as degreasing, sanding, and priming. Degreasing removes any oily residues that can hinder paint adhesion, while sanding smooths out rough edges and creates a texture that allows the new paint to bond better. Priming acts as a bridge between the old surface and the fresh coat of paint, providing an even base for optimal paint blending techniques. This meticulous preparation is what transforms a mediocre repair job into a testament to precision and craftsmanship, visible in the final, vibrant finish of a car’s bodywork.
Key Factors in Effective Surface Preparation for Optimal Blend Results

In the realm of paint blending techniques, surface preparation stands as a cornerstone for achieving seamless and professional results. Before applying any paint, it’s crucial to scrutinize and prepare the surface thoroughly. Factors such as cleaning the substrate, removing any existing debris or contaminants, and ensuring proper adhesion are paramount. A clean and roughened surface allows the new paint to bond effectively, leading to better coverage and reduced visibility of underlying imperfections.
Additionally, understanding the surface’s characteristics—whether it’s metal, wood, or concrete—is vital for selecting the right preparation methods. Techniques like sanding, priming, and using appropriate fillers can significantly enhance the final blend, ensuring a durable and aesthetically pleasing finish. Advanced Techniques to Enhance Paint Blending Through Surface Optimization

In the realm of paint blending techniques, surface preparation is often an overlooked yet critical step that can significantly enhance the final outcome. Advanced techniques for optimizing car bodywork surfaces take center stage when achieving seamless paint blends. This involves meticulous sanding, cleaning, and priming to ensure a smooth canvas for the new coat of paint. By removing existing imperfections, such as scratches or old paint bubbles, technicians create a surface that allows for better adhesion and even distribution of the pigment.
Moreover, advanced techniques like wet-sanding and using specialized tools can further refine the surface, creating a subtle texture that aids in blending.
